SituationThe historic & coastal town of Llantwit Major, includes Iron Age hill forts, fine Tudor buildings, a Roman villa and a medieval grange. The imposing 11th century St Illtud Church has been described as the Westminster Abbey of Wales. The town has excellent Welsh and English medium primary schools as well as a secondary school. Within the town there are a good range of shops – including two supermarkets, five reputable public houses, friendly cafes and well-established restaurants. More facilities include; a health centre, leisure centre, rugby club, football club as well as many other local sports facilities.
Llantwit Major is located on the spectacular Glamorgan Heritage Coast, the local area provides opportunities aplenty for a wide range of activities such as cycling, golf, horse riding, water sports and walking. Offering excellent transport links from Bridgend to Barry and is also within convenient driving distance of the M4 and the City of Cardiff, with Cardiff (Wales) Airport at Rhoose being approximately five miles away. There is a useful "park and ride" railway station at Llantwit Major, which provides a regular and direct service to Cardiff city centre and to Bridgend.
